Abstract
The effect of incident radiation in the ultraviolet-to-visible light t ransition region on the transmittance properties of thin zinc oxide la yers deposited electrolytically on ITO-coated glass substrates has bee n studied and the optical band gap-layer thickness relationship has be en established. The results indicate the viability of a low-temperatur e deposition process yielding transmittance properties comparable to t hose exhibited by conventionally obtained ZnO layers.
